IF YOU DO NOT MOVE OR PAY VOLUNTARILY, THE CONTRACT HOLDER MAY TAKE YOU TO COURT TO EVICT YOU. Date Signature WebAt common law sending notice of forfeiture did forfeit the contract. The seller thereupon became entitled to possession of the premises. Actions for ejectment, trespass and self-help followed. Purchasers were summarily put out without opportunity to cure the default. Today the significance of sending a notice of forfeiture is altogether different. campbell county early voting https://oversoul7.org

WebJul 27, 2024 · Forfeiture The process of evicting a land contract vendee begins after the 30-day late period. You must give the vendee (or his successor) a written notice that describes the contract, the property and the clause that the vendee is defaulting on. The vendee must cure the default within 10 days. WebMar 2, 2015 · (1) FORFEITURE (a/k/a summary proceedings) The first step in forfeiture proceedings is sending a 15-day written notice of forfeiture. If within those 15 days the … WebFirst, the seller must serve a written notice of the forfeiture upon the buyer. Unless the land contract provides for a longer time, the buyer has 15 days after being served with the notice of forfeiture to cure the default (paying the amount that is past due). MCL 600.5728.
